Description

ABC Solutions provides nationwide innovative employment services for adults with limited or significant disabilities. Services we provide are completed in phases, which is an unique way to determine which career path is right for you. In this process, typically you will receive a:

  • Free 30 day assessment - getting to know a person and finding out about their interests, abilities, and the things they need help with
  • Benefits Overview- a structured meeting that will explain your benefits in simple terms
  • Planning guide - a person-centered approach to developing work-related goals and strategies to secure the right job match and promote success in that job
  • Pathway map for career development - a tailored approach to finding the right job match for each person, and for assisting businesses in securing valuable employees
  • Job Coach - assistance for the new employee in learning their job while on the job, and assistance for the business in learning how to manage their new employee
  • Goal plan for Long-term Support - ongoing follow-up with the employee and employer to promote and ensure continued success
